Job description

This role exists to provide technical leadership within the data engineering team, setting the standard for engineering excellence while remaining deeply hands‑on. The Lead Data Engineer drives the design and delivery of scalable, resilient data platforms and pipelines that underpin Gymshark’s ambition to be a truly data driven business. Sitting at the intersection of craft and collaboration, this role shapes technical direction, raises the capability of those around them, and ensures the team builds the right things in the right way.

W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ING:
Technical Leadership:
  • Own and drive the technical design and architecture of data pipelines, data models, and platform components across the team.
  • Set and enforce engineering standards: code quality, testing, observability, security, and documentation, ensuring the whole team operates to them
  • Lead technical discovery, design sessions, and code reviews, providing constructive, actionable feedback that elevates team output.
  • Identify and drive resolution of technical debt, proactively surfacing risks and proposing pragmatic solutions.
  • Evaluate emerging tools and technologies (within the GCP ecosystem and beyond) and make grounded recommendations to the Data Engineering Manager.
  • Work with the Data Engineering manager to find solutions to complex or ambiguous data engineering problems, unblocking the team and stakeholders.
  • Ensure architectural decisions align with Gymshark’s data strategy, platform vision, and evolving business needs.
  • Champion a culture of engineering excellence through example, documentation, and knowledge sharing.

People & Craft:
  • Mentor and coach Data Engineers (Junior through Senior), supporting their technical growth and career progression.
  • Facilitate knowledge sharing sessions, pairing, and documentation to build collective capability and reduce knowledge silos.
  • Contribute to hiring: lead technical interviews, calibrate assessments, and help onboard new team members effectively.
  • Partner with the Data Engineering Manager on team development planning, identifying skill gaps and proposing learning opportunities.
  • Ensure team members feel supported, challenged, and set up to do their best work.
Governance & Collaboration:
  • Partner with Data Governance to embed data quality, access control, and privacy by design into all engineering work.
  • Collaborate cross functionally with Data Product, and wider Tech teams to ensure joined up platform delivery.
  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ive technical documentation: architecture decision records, runbooks, pipeline specs, and data dictionaries.
  • Uphold data governance, security, and compliance standards across all data engineering activities.
WHAT YOU'LL NEED:
Essential Criteria:
  • Strong experience in data engineering in a senior or lead-level technical role.
  • Deep expertise in Google Cloud Platform: BigQuery, Dataflow, Pub/Sub, Cloud Storage, and Cloud Composer (Airflow) as the primary data platform stack.
  • Advanced Python and SQL skills, including writing performant, production grade code and conducting rigorous code reviews.
  • Proven experience designing and building complex, scalable data pipelines using both batch and streaming/event driven patterns.
  • Strong data modelling skills: dimensional modelling, data vault, or equivalent, with a track record of building well structured, reusable BigQuery data models.
  • Experience with Dataform (or equivalent SQL based transformation tools) for orchestrating transformations within BigQuery at scale.
  • Solid understanding of software engineering principles: CI/CD, version control (Git), testing frameworks, and infrastructure as code (Terraform).
  • Demonstrated ability to embed data quality, observability, and alerting into pipelines (automated validation, anomaly detection, monitoring).
  • Experience leading technical design sessions, owning architecture decisions, and communicating trade offs clearly to both technical and non technical audiences.
  • Track record of mentoring or coaching engineers and growing technical capability within a team.
  • Strong cross functional collaboration and stakeholder management skills, with experience translating business requirements into technical solutions.
Preferred Skills & Experience:
  • Experience with DataProc (Spark) for large scale distributed data processing workloads.
  • Familiarity with Looker or similar BI tooling, and an understanding of how data models feed downstream analytics and reporting.
  • Exposure to analytics engineering practices and tooling (e.g. dbt conceptual patterns, data contracts, semantic layers).
  • Experience in e-commerce or retail data environments is desirable.
  • Familiarity with data mesh or data platform architecture patterns and their practical application in a scaled organisation.
  • Experience with GCP cost management and BigQuery cost optimisation strategies.
  • Broader exposure to ML infrastructure, feature engineering pipelines, or data science platform enablement.
